Sarah Pennington is a Lecturer in Design at Goldsmiths, University of London. She holds a PhD in Design (2022), MA Curating Contemporary Design (Kingston University, 2014), and BA Fine Art Photography (Glasgow School of Art, 1995). Her research explores care and feminist technoscience in speculative design, focusing on inventive methodologies and ethical frameworks.
Pennington’s work bridges design and social sciences, notably through projects like Datacatcher (EPSRC/EU-funded) and Take Me To Your River, which engage communities with environmental data and river ecosystems. She co-founded the Interaction Research Studio, pioneering approaches like Cultural Probes and speculative prototypes, exhibited globally at venues like V&A and Tate Britain.
Her doctoral thesis, Care-politics in design, proposes feminist research practices to reframe design’s ethical implications. She collaborates internationally, contributing to conferences such as DRS and Web Science. Pennington is affiliated with Goldsmiths’ Design Societies Research Unit and supervises PhD students in feminist design and speculative practices.
